Hydrograph for Green River (WA) near Auburn
14000' - the Green River will experience major flooding inundating much of the flood plain from the middle Green River valley downstream to Tukwilla. Some homes...businesses and neighborhoods will see significant flooding with some evacuations likely needed. Levees may be overtopped and erosion may damage levees. A flow of 12000 cfs or above on the Green River corresponds roughly to a phase 4 flood in the King County flood system.
12000' - the Green River will inundate low areas from the middle Green River valley downstream to Auburn...with water over several roads including SE Green Valley Rd and West Valley Rd. Levees from Auburn down through Tukwilla may exhibit seeapage and may weaken due to saturation. A flow of 12000 cfs on the Green River corresponds to a phase 4 flood in the King County flood system.
10000' - the Green River will flood low areas of the middle Green River valley with water over SE Green Valley Rd. Some flooding is possible at a few low spots along the banks of the Green River in Auburn, including near Issac Evans Park in lower Mill Creek basin between Auburn and Kent due to backwater. A flow of 9000 cfs feet on the Green River corresponds to a phase 3 flood in the King County flood system.
9000' - the Green River will flood low areas of the middle Green River valley with water over SE Green Valley Rd. Some backwater inundation is possible in lower Mill Creek basin between Auburn and Kent. A flow of 9000 cfs feet on the Green River corresponds to a phase 3 flood in the King County flood system.
7000' - the Green River will spill over its banks into low areas in Green Valley and in lower Mill Creek basin between Auburn and Kent. A flow of 7000 cfs on the Green River corresponds to a phase 2 flood in the King County flood system.
